escape
驱动老牛
驱动老牛
  • 注册日期2002-02-01
  • 最后登录2004-08-20
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:2108回复:4

keil c中project的一个设置问题?

楼主#
更多 发布于:2003-03-06 09:33
project菜单
options for target \'****\'选项
C51页面
Interrupt Vectors At 选项究竟是什么作用?
为什么仿真时要设置为0x8000,
而实际运行时要设置为0x0000呢?
jinghuiren
驱动巨牛
驱动巨牛
  • 注册日期2002-06-01
  • 最后登录2008-10-27
  • 粉丝0
  • 关注0
  • 积分291分
  • 威望460点
  • 贡献值0点
  • 好评度428点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2003-03-06 10:53
是说中断矢量表的位置,应该是在0x0000,如果你选在0x0000,那么从这个地址开始的几十个字节你就不能再使用了,因为系统要在这里放中断矢量,如果你用了系统就无法正常工作了,你看一下你仿真时是不是把这里占了。
dacongtou
驱动中牛
驱动中牛
  • 注册日期2002-11-11
  • 最后登录2016-01-09
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2003-03-07 08:16
不好意思,来晚了.但这个问题对我....难了一点.我也不会耶 :( :(
Howard_zhong
驱动牛犊
驱动牛犊
  • 注册日期2003-03-20
  • 最后登录2003-04-17
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地板#
发布于:2003-03-25 15:55
因为你的仿真程序实际是放在0x8000后面。就相当C51是在使用外部ROM呀!
rainbowz608
驱动牛犊
驱动牛犊
  • 注册日期2002-08-08
  • 最后登录2005-08-31
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
地下室#
发布于:2003-12-30 21:51
仿真时 中断有C51接管,而C51使用0X8000以后的地址
游客

返回顶部